**TICKET-: Rotator vault locked after failed rotation**

Welcome aboard. The Spindrift secrets-rotation utility auto-locks its vault after three failed rotation attempts, which happened overnight against the Harkwell staging cluster. Do not retry rotations until the vault is reopened — retries extend the lockout. Reopening requires the recovery passphrase held by the platform team; since you're covering this week, it's included for you here.

strongbox words: druvan-lamys-eliius-jorax-istox-soreth-ulays-gilix-ralix-oliiel-norwyn-casvan-praius

Capacity note — Ferrywheel assignment heuristic

Ferrywheel's driver-assignment heuristic will tighten its search radius for the Oakhollow launch. Narrower radii cut matcher CPU by about a third but raise unassigned-request rates at off-peak hours, so the fallback sweep interval also shortens. No additional hosts are needed this cycle. The constants proposed for the launch build follow.

constants for yaduf-fahag:
BUDGETS = {
    "kelix": 528,
    "briwyn": 734,
}

## Authentication

Hey support folks — before you can run the MergeMatch dedupe tool on customer records, you need to authenticate against the Recordly backend. Your regular dashboard login won't work here; the tool uses a shared service key instead. Paste it into the setup prompt on first run. Here it is.

app token of hawif-kafof = kto15_B3AN0KfpZRy4TLc